Run analysis

Col de la Chal is a blue (easy) run at Les Arcs / Peisey-Vallandry measuring 391 m, dropping 19 m from 2464 m down to 2445 m. It averages a 4.7% gradient, steepening to around 13.9% at its most sustained pitch.

Heads-up for snowboarders: 1 uphill section along this run — expect some unstrapping or skating.

Watch for an uphill section: 50 m of climb about 125 m in.
